Transaction 5bafdc0357870ae71cae8fa9c77f58cbcb3f333fb0a135ed959a971e7ed4ce4f

2 Input
2 Outputs
  • 5bafdc0357870ae71cae8fa9c77f58cbcb3f333fb0a135ed959a971e7ed4ce4f:0
  • value  15440474
    address  3M894U6F6DGRst7rHDkmuXtLmyj8wg9wgA
  • 5bafdc0357870ae71cae8fa9c77f58cbcb3f333fb0a135ed959a971e7ed4ce4f:1
  • value  1752588
    address  1CzjhMJuEg7KXpZvxfbkMDHQfs2DHrVLR8